What Exactly is Coarse Joking?
Coarse joking is a type of humor that involves making jokes or comments that are rude, offensive, or inappropriate. These jokes may focus on sensitive topics like someone’s appearance, background, or personal traits. While jokes are meant to be funny and make people laugh, coarse joking can often hurt someone’s feelings or make them uncomfortable instead.
Examples of Coarse Joking
Imagine someone making fun of another person’s physical appearance or calling them names to get a laugh from others. That’s an example of coarse joking. It can also involve using bad words or talking about topics that are not suitable for children.
Why Do People Engage in Coarse Joking?
Some people may use coarse joking as a way to fit in with a group or to feel powerful by putting others down. They might think it’s cool or funny to make mean jokes at someone else’s expense. However, it’s important to remember that this type of humor can be hurtful and have negative consequences.
The Effects of Coarse Joking
Hurting Others’ Feelings
When someone engages in coarse joking, it can hurt the feelings of the person being targeted. Imagine if someone made a joke about your clothes or your family – it wouldn’t feel good, right? It’s important to be kind and considerate of others’ feelings and not say things that might hurt them.
Creating a Negative Environment
Coarse joking can create a negative environment where people feel uncomfortable, anxious, or even scared. It can make it hard for everyone to have fun and enjoy each other’s company. By avoiding coarse joking, we can help create a positive and inclusive atmosphere where everyone feels welcome.
Impacting Relationships
Engaging in coarse joking can damage relationships between friends, family members, or classmates. When someone feels targeted or bullied through jokes, it can strain the bond between people and lead to conflicts. Building strong and healthy relationships requires respect and understanding, not hurtful humor.
Ways to Deal with Coarse Joking
Speak Up
If you hear someone making coarse jokes that make you uncomfortable, don’t be afraid to speak up. Let them know that their jokes are hurtful and ask them to stop. By standing up for yourself and others, you can help create a more positive and respectful environment.
Set Boundaries
It’s important to set boundaries and let others know what kind of humor is acceptable to you. If someone crosses the line with coarse joking, be clear about it and ask them to respect your boundaries. Remember, it’s okay to walk away from situations that make you feel upset or unsafe.
Lead by Example
Show others that humor doesn’t have to be mean or hurtful. Use positive and uplifting jokes that bring people together instead of tearing them apart. By being a role model for kindness and empathy, you can inspire others to embrace a more caring and considerate form of humor.

Frequently Asked Questions
What constitutes coarse joking?
Coarse joking refers to humor or comments that are vulgar, offensive, or in bad taste. It encompasses jokes or remarks that are explicit, sexually suggestive, discriminatory, or demeaning to others.
Why should coarse joking be avoided?
Coarse joking should be avoided as it can create a hostile or uncomfortable environment for those around. It may offend or hurt individuals, contribute to a culture of disrespect, and go against standards of professionalism and inclusivity.
How can one address coarse joking in a social setting?
If you encounter coarse joking in a social setting, it is important to speak up and express discomfort or disapproval. You can politely let the person know that the jokes are inappropriate and suggest shifting the conversation to a more respectful and inclusive topic.
